The Sun Devils got another televised announcement. As part of the All-American Bowl: Declaration Day show, 2021 guard prospect Armon Bethea told the world that he’s headed to Tempe.

Bethea is a consensus three-star prospect between 247Sports and Rivals. 247Sports ranks Bethea as its 1904th ranked player nationally, 96th rated offensive guard, and 11th top player from New York.
He held offers from Arkansas, Georgia Tech, Louisville, Miami, Ole Miss, Pitt and many more. From Erasmus Hall in Brooklyn, NY, Bethea weighs in at 315 pounds and stands at 6-foot-6.
He adds to a handful of other offensive line commits because a team can never have too many good offensive linemen. Don’t be surprised if his rating starts to climb or he plays better than where he is ranked.
